The Role of Renewable Energy in Reducing Ocean Pollution
Renewable energy plays a crucial role in reducing ocean pollution by decreasing reliance on fossil fuels, which contribute significantly to pollution and climate change. Emissions from fossil fuel use in transportation and energy production can introduce pollutants such as oil and chemicals into the ocean through spills and runoff.
By adopting renewable energy sources like wind, solar, and hydropower, we can mitigate these impacts and help protect marine life and ecosystems. Transitioning to renewable energy reduces pollution, prevents habitat destruction, and promotes a cleaner, healthier ocean for present and future generations.
